Certificate in Crystal Reports

Crystal Reports is a business intelligence application used to design and generate reports from a wide range of data sources. It allows users to create highly formatted, interactive reports with rich visualizations such as charts, graphs, and tables. Crystal Reports offers features for data analysis, sorting, filtering, and summarizing, enabling users to extract actionable insights from their data. Additionally, it supports integration with various databases, ERP systems, and other data sources, making it a versatile tool for organizations to analyze and present their data effectively.
Why is Crystal Reports important?

  • Facilitates the creation of customizable, professional-looking reports
  • Integrates seamlessly with various data sources, including databases and spreadsheets
  • Enables data analysis and visualization through interactive features
  • Supports scheduled report generation and distribution
  • Enhances decision-making by providing timely and accurate insights
  • Improves business efficiency by automating report generation and distribution processes
